Chelsea and Manchester City are reportedly set to go head-to-head in the race to secure the signing of Bayern Munich superstar Robert Lewandowski.

According to a report from ESPN, Chelsea are poised for a transfer battle with Premier League rivals Manchester City for the signing of Bayern Munich’s prolific striker Robert Lewandowski in the summer transfer window.

Lewandowski has been one of the best strikers in the game for the most part of the last decade. Having first made his name with Borussia Dortmund, the Polish international took his game to a whole new level after switching to Bayern Munich on a free transfer in 2014. At the time of writing, the 32-year-old has plundered a whopping 291 goals from 327 appearances for Die Roten.

Lewandowski enjoyed a scintillating 2019/20 campaign during which he broke all kinds of records and has continued to do so this term as well, having already amassed a return of 46 goals and 8 assists from just 38 games in all competitions, in the process leading Bayern Munich to another Bundesliga title, while he is also closing in on Gerd Muller’s record of 40 league goals in a single season, having scored 39 currently.

Lewandowski’s records and accomplishments make him one of the greatest centre-forwards of the modern era. And it should not come as a surprise that the Poland captain is attracting interest from some of the biggest clubs in Europe, even though he will be turning 33 years old in a few months’ time.

Indeed, Lewandowski is on the radars of La Liga champions Real Madrid heading into the summer transfer window, while it now seems like Premier League bigwigs and this season’s UEFA Champions League finalists, Chelsea and Manchester City are set to battle it out with each other for the services of the Bayern Munich marksman.

Chelsea’s interest in Lewandowski stems from the fact that Timo Werner has endured a difficult initiation in England and has not been able to replicate his wondrous form from his RB Leipzig days. With both Tammy Abraham and Olivier Giroud expected to be on their way out at the end of the season, there will likely be room for a new striker at Stamford Bridge.

While the Blues have been linked with Borussia Dortmund’s Erling Haaland as well as Inter Milan superstar Romelu Lukaku, Lewandowski, who could be available for €60 million, could be viewed as a cheaper and more experienced alternative for the duo while it also helps that Thomas Tuchel will have seen the striker from close quarters when his Dortmund side was being put to the sword by the Poland international.

However, Chelsea are now set to face competition from arch-rivals Manchester City, who are in the market to replace club legend Sergio Aguero. The veteran striker’s contract with the soon-to-be Premier League champions runs out at the end of the season post which he is set to depart, with a move to Barcelona being mooted.

Like Chelsea, Manchester City have also been linked with Haaland, but manager Pep Guardiola’s history with Lewandowski, given that the pair enjoyed great success together at Bayern Munich, could see the Sky Blues veer towards a move for the veteran striker. It now remains to be seen if either club acts on their interest in the 32-year-old or looks elsewhere to bolster their attack.
